在当今数字化时代,网络已经成为我们生活中不可或缺的一部分。无论是工作还是娱乐,网络连接的稳定性都直接影响到我们的体验。逆向路径转发(Reverse Path Forwarding,简称RPF)是网络中一种重要的技术,它可以帮助我们确保网络连接的可靠性,避免数据包在网络中的错误转发。本文将详细介绍逆向路径转发的工作原理、配置方法以及在实际应用中如何轻松解决网络难题。
什么是逆向路径转发?
逆向路径转发是一种用于防止网络攻击和错误路由的技术。它通过检查数据包的源IP地址和目的IP地址之间的路由关系,确保数据包沿着正确的路径返回源地址。简单来说,就是确保数据包“来时有路,去时有踪”。
工作原理
- 数据包检查:当数据包从网络中传输时,逆向路径转发机制会检查数据包的源IP地址和目的IP地址。
- 路由表查询:系统会查询路由表,确定数据包的转发路径。
- 路径验证:系统会检查数据包的源IP地址是否在目的IP地址的路由路径上,如果不在,则认为数据包可能来自恶意攻击或错误路由。
- 过滤策略:根据预设的过滤策略,决定是否允许数据包通过。
优势
- 提高网络安全性:通过过滤恶意攻击和错误路由,保障网络连接的稳定性。
- 优化网络性能:减少数据包在网络中的错误转发,提高网络传输效率。
- 简化网络管理:通过自动检测和过滤,降低网络管理的复杂度。
逆向路径转发的配置方法
静态配置
- 获取路由信息:首先,需要获取目的IP地址的路由信息,包括下一跳IP地址、出接口等。
- 配置静态路由:在本地路由器上配置静态路由,将目的IP地址与下一跳IP地址和出接口关联起来。
- 启用逆向路径转发:在路由器上启用逆向路径转发功能。
动态配置
- 选择动态路由协议:如OSPF、BGP等。
- 配置动态路由协议:在路由器上配置动态路由协议,使其能够自动学习路由信息。
- 启用逆向路径转发:与静态配置相同。
实际应用中的网络难题解决
案例一:网络延迟过高
- 检查路由路径:使用逆向路径转发检查数据包的转发路径,找出可能导致延迟的原因。
- 优化路由策略:根据检查结果,调整路由策略,优化数据包转发路径。
- 监控网络性能:持续监控网络性能,确保优化效果。
案例二:网络攻击
- 启用逆向路径转发:确保逆向路径转发功能已启用,防止恶意攻击。
- 设置过滤策略:根据实际情况,设置合理的过滤策略,防止恶意数据包进入网络。
- 监控网络流量:持续监控网络流量,及时发现并处理异常情况。
通过以上方法,我们可以轻松掌握逆向路径转发,解决网络连接中的难题。在实际应用中,逆向路径转发是一种非常实用的技术,它可以帮助我们构建安全、高效的网络环境。
